Spillage

Have you ever loved so much?

That your heart is full to the brim
And your soul is overwhelmed
Even words are not enough
To define, to feel, to hold...

That it shrouds you, comforts you
While making you shudder
An invisible protection
A dependable hug, when you're cold.

That overturns your beliefs,
Makes you question your strength
And convinces you
To break free from the lies you were told.

Have you ever loved so much?

That your being can't contain it.
It feels too much for a mortal.
Like a blinding light, a deafening echo
Neither can you take it, nor can you let go!

And then, very often
Like an overflowing vessel
It makes you weep
As if you're hurting down deep.

But lo! Not tears of grief, pain, sorrow.
Not tears of joy, hope nor glee.
Are these even tears?
You may argue.
If not, what else would they be?

Have you ever loved so much?

That it's impossible to be the vessel,
It's impossible to be its host.
And it makes you wonder
Are these tears of love?
Or love itself that overflows?
